About White Collar Crime Law in Tshabong, Botswana:

White Collar Crime refers to non-violent crimes that are typically committed by individuals or businesses in positions of trust and authority. These crimes are often financially motivated and involve deceit, fraud, or manipulation for personal or financial gain. In Tshabong, Botswana, White Collar Crime is taken seriously, and individuals or corporations found guilty of such offenses can face severe legal consequences.

Local Laws Overview:

In Tshabong, Botswana, White Collar Crime falls under the jurisdiction of various laws and regulations. Some key aspects of local laws relevant to White Collar Crime include the Penal Code, the Companies Act, the Prevention of Corruption Act, and the Money Laundering and Proceeds of Crime Act. These laws outline the different offenses, penalties, and legal procedures related to White Collar Crime in the region.

Frequently Asked Questions:

Q: What are common types of White Collar Crimes in Tshabong?

A: Common types of White Collar Crimes in Tshabong include embezzlement, fraud, bribery, insider trading, money laundering, and securities violations.

Q: What are the potential consequences of White Collar Crimes in Tshabong?

A: The consequences of White Collar Crimes in Tshabong can include fines, restitution, probation, asset forfeiture, and even imprisonment depending on the severity of the offense.

Q: How can I defend myself against allegations of White Collar Crime?

A: It is crucial to seek legal representation from a qualified White Collar Crime lawyer who can build a strong defense strategy, challenge the evidence presented, and protect your rights throughout the legal process.

Q: Can corporations be held liable for White Collar Crimes in Tshabong?

A: Yes, under Botswana's laws, corporations can be held criminally liable for White Collar Crimes committed by their officers, employees, or agents acting on behalf of the company.

Q: How can I report suspected White Collar Crimes in Tshabong?

A: Suspected White Collar Crimes can be reported to the Botswana Police Service or the Directorate on Corruption and Economic Crime in Tshabong for investigation and prosecution.
